7 Essential Benefits of Wall-Mounted Energy Backup for Your Home
Mar. 24, 2025
Power outages can create significant disruptions in our daily lives, impacting everything from work productivity to the comfort and safety of our homes. With advancements in energy storage technology, wall-mounted energy backup systems have emerged as a practical solution for homeowners looking to maintain stability during power outages.

1. Space Efficiency
Wall-mounted energy backups are designed to occupy minimal floor space. This is particularly beneficial for smaller homes or apartments where every square foot counts. Unlike traditional backup generators that require significant room for installation, these wall-mounted units can be seamlessly integrated into any space, often mounted in a garage, basement, or utility room.
2. Aesthetic Appeal
Modern households value aesthetics just as much as functionality. Wall-mounted energy backup systems are sleek and can often blend in with contemporary home designs. This aesthetic advantage can alleviate customer concerns about visible and clunky backup generators disrupting the home’s visual appeal. They can be designed to match the color schemes of the room they are installed in, so they do not detract from the home's overall decorating style.
3. Enhanced Safety Features
Safety is a primary concern for many homeowners, especially when dealing with electrical systems. Wall-mounted energy backups generally come with advanced safety features, mitigating risks such as electrical surges, overheating, and other hazards associated with traditional generators. It is crucial for customers to thoroughly review the safety certifications of their chosen system, ensuring that it meets all required standards.
4. Cost-Effective Energy Storage
Investing in a wall-mounted energy backup can substantially reduce energy costs in the long run. Homeowners can use these systems to store unused energy during low-demand periods, such as at night when electricity rates are lower. This stored energy can then be utilized during peak usage times or outages, allowing customers to optimize their energy consumption. It’s advisable for customers to consult with energy experts or use energy-monitoring apps to manage their electricity usage effectively.
5. Environmental Impact
As the world increasingly focuses on sustainability, wall-mounted energy backups offer an environmentally friendly option. These systems can be connected to renewable energy sources like solar panels, allowing homeowners to create their own clean energy. By storing excess solar energy, homeowners can significantly reduce their carbon footprint. Customers concerned about environmental impact should explore options that prioritize eco-friendly materials and technologies.
6. Easy Installation and Maintenance
Installing a wall-mounted energy backup system is generally less complex than traditional solutions. Many models come with clear instructions, enabling homeowners to install them independently or with minimal professional assistance. Furthermore, maintenance typically requires just periodic checks, ensuring that the unit remains in working condition. This ease of installation and upkeep can alleviate concerns for customers worried about added costs or complicated processes.
7. Reliable Performance During Outages
One of the most significant benefits of wall-mounted energy backups is their reliability during power outages. Unlike portable generators that require fuel and can vary in performance, wall-mounted units are designed for continuous, dependable power supply. Customers should ensure they choose a system with adequate capacity to meet their power needs during outages, and they might consider investing in a monitoring system to alert them of battery levels and performance issues.
Addressing Common Concerns
Despite the many advantages, customers may face challenges when using wall-mounted energy backups. For instance, issues relating to battery life and energy capacity could arise, leading to inadequate power during extended outages. Regular maintenance checks, effective monitoring solutions, and proper sizing of the system can mitigate these problems. Customers should consult with energy specialists to determine the correct system for their specific needs and monitor their energy consumption for optimal usage.
Conclusion
Wall-mounted energy backup systems are increasingly becoming an essential part of modern homes. Their space-saving designs, safety features, and environmental benefits make them an attractive choice for homeowners. By understanding the potential challenges and implementing practical solutions, customers can maximize the efficiency and reliability of their wall-mounted energy backup systems, ensuring peace of mind during power outages.
